Embark on this unforgettable journey with a small group (maximum 8 privileged guests) through the rugged and breathtaking landscapes of Patagonia. This exclusive tour offers the rare opportunity to witness Magellan penguins and sea lions in their natural habitats. Traverse dramatic cliffs and pristine beaches, guided by expert naturalists who will share their extensive knowledge of the region’s unique wildlife.
Travel in comfort and style in a special 4x4 vehicle. You’ll enjoy intimate wildlife encounters, capturing stunning views and creating memorable moments up close with these fascinating creatures. You are not allowed to directly approach the birds, but the penguins struggle to read warning signs and sometimes approach human visitors of their own accord.
This tour is perfect for nature lovers seeking an incredible ecosystem -- it is both educational and exhilarating. A gourmet boxed lunch is included with beverages, including beer and wine.
Notes:
Terrain includes even and uneven surfaces, inclines, gravel, and steps. Not advisable for guests using a wheelchair or for those with mobility limitations. Wildlife sightings are likely but are not guaranteed. Although the penguins are not fearful of humans, do not approach them, as they can inflict serious bite wounds when startled. Wear sturdy non-skid walking shoes. Dress warmly in layers with a windproof and waterproof outer layer; bring a warm hat, gloves and a scarf.
